The global market for IoT eSIM Card was valued at US$ 965 million in the year 2024 and is projected to reach a revised size of US$ 1731 million by 2031, growing at a CAGR of 8.7% during the forecast period.

An IoT eSIM card (embedded SIM) is a programmable, remotely provisioned SIM card designed specifically for Internet of Things (IoT) devices. Unlike traditional physical SIM cards, the eSIM is soldered directly onto the device’s motherboard and allows over-the-air updates and management of mobile network profiles. This enables global connectivity without manual SIM replacement, enhances security, and supports device miniaturization and scalability. IoT eSIMs are widely used in applications such as smart meters, connected vehicles, industrial sensors, and wearable devices, offering flexibility and efficiency for large-scale IoT deployments. In 2024, the shipment volume of eSIM ICs will be about 500 million pieces, with an average price of US$2 per piece.
